jdbc连接数据库步骤
时间: 2023-10-01 11:06:04 浏览: 50
JDBC(Java Database Connectivity)是一种用于连接和操作数据库的Java API。下面是使用JDBC连接数据库的步骤:
1. 导入JDBC驱动程序:在Java程序中使用JDBC API之前,需要加载适当的JDBC驱动程序。不同的数据库使用不同的驱动程序,因此需要根据数据库类型选择相应的驱动程序,并将其导入到项目中。
2. 注册JDBC驱动程序:在使用JDBC连接数据库之前,需要将驱动程序注册到Java程序中。可以使用以下语句将驱动程序注册到Java程序中:
```
Class.forName("com.mysql.jdbc.Driver");
```
3. 创建连接对象:使用JDBC连接数据库需要创建一个Connection对象,该对象代表与数据库的物理连接。可以使用以下语句创建连接对象:
```
Connection conn = DriverManager.getConnection(url, user, password);
```
其中,url是连接数据库的URL,user是数据库的用户名,password是数据库的密码。
4. 创建Statement对象:在执行SQL语句之前,需要创建一个Statement对象。可以使用以下语句创建Statement对象:
```
Statement stmt = conn.createStatement();
```
5. 执行SQL语句:可以使用Statement对象的executeQuery()方法执行SELECT语句,使用executeUpdate()方法执行INSERT、UPDATE、DELETE等语句。例如:
```
ResultSet rs = stmt.executeQuery("SELECT * FROM user");
```
6. 处理结果集:如果执行的是SELECT语句,需要处理返回的结果集。可以使用ResultSet对象遍历结果集中的数据,例如:
```
while(rs.next()) {
int id = rs.getInt("id");
String name = rs.getString("name");
// ...
}
```
7. 关闭连接对象:完成数据库操作后,需要关闭连接对象、Statement对象和ResultSet对象,例如:
```
rs.close();
stmt.close();
conn.close();
```
以上就是使用JDBC连接数据库的步骤。